get a 8-12 inch piece of 1 1/2-2 inch abs or pvc with one end capped off,partly fill with some sand and stick it in your tank,wait a day or two so it will become accustom to it,then stick some food in the end about noon time.it should make this his home as they like to hide under rocks and in the sand-with luck you will be able to trap it in the tube(corse you might trap a few other things as well-but you could sort t6hat out later)-it worked for me
